The fix for the GraphQL N+1 issue in the Orchantle order-history resolver (batching via the new dataloader layer) is merged and verified in staging. However, deployment is blocked: the secrets vault on the Marrowfield cluster sealed itself after three failed token renewals, and the deploy job cannot fetch the resolver's database credentials. Future maintainers: do not re-run the deploy until the vault is unsealed. To unseal it, enter the recovery passphrase provided below at the vault prompt.

strongbox words: druath-quenael

Q: How do I get into the shared lab on Level 3?

Good question — that space is split between our Fennick team and the Marrow Lane crew next door, so access is a bit fiddly. Contractors can't badge in directly; you'll need an escort for your first visit, after which your visitor pass gets lab rights for the week. Keep goggles on past the yellow line, and don't unplug anything on the benches marked blue. For the inner door keypad, use the code below.

door code, tajof-kageg: bdg-QVDCE-3

**Action Item PM-44: Retune Bloom filter on Kestrelstore**

Support: false-positive rate on the Kestrelstore read path spiked during the incident, causing needless disk lookups. We resized the filter and pinned hash count. If customers report slow reads, check these values first before escalating to the storage on-call. The current production constants are listed below.

limits module of fajep-yagug:
QUOTAS = {
    "noveth": 193,
    "briix": 669,
    "gilok": 756,
    "tamvan": 569,
    "kasox": 545,
    "soriel": 1015,
    "gorius": 740,
}

Subject: DR drill — WaveScope preview service

Hi Marta,

Next Tuesday's disaster-recovery drill will cover the audio waveform preview component in WaveScope. We'll fail over rendering to the Kellerton standby cluster, verify cached previews regenerate, and confirm playback markers survive the switch. Expect roughly twenty minutes of degraded preview quality during the cutover. No release freeze needed, but please hold the 14:00 deploy window. To unlock the standby vault during the drill, use the passphrase below.

recovery phrase for fahap-yagap: ralys-sorys-kasax-fraael-aldion-briys-sorwyn-istael-briath-praok